About James Gasperino

James Gasperino is a scholar working on Critical Care and Intensive Care Medicine, Toxicology and Radiological and Ultrasound Technology, having authored 32 papers that have together received 487 indexed citations. Recurring topics across this work include Microscopic Colitis (4 papers), Intensive Care Unit Cognitive Disorders (4 papers) and Clostridium difficile and Clostridium perfringens research (4 papers). The work is most often cited by research in Critical Care and Intensive Care Medicine (62 citations), Infectious Diseases (140 citations) and Emergency Medicine (39 citations). James Gasperino has collaborated with scholars based in United States, Grenada and Canada. Frequent co-authors include William N. Rom, Daryl Ramai, Emmanuel Ofori, Madhavi Reddy, Manish Dhawan, Jack Wang, Steven B. Heymsfield, Vladimír Kvetan, Adam Green and Howard R. Doyle. Their work appears in journals such as CHEST Journal, Critical Care Medicine and Metabolism.
